ESU Entrepreneurial Leadership Center Hosts National Expert Cheree Warrick Before Student Business Plan Competition Reception on November 21 at ESU’s Innovation Center

Posted by: admin on November 7, 2013, No Comments

East Stroudsburg University of Pennsylvania’s Entrepreneurial Leadership Center will host Cheree Warrick, national expert, speaker and author of “Creating Business Plans that Actually Get Financed” on Thursday, November 21, from 3 to 4 p.m. at the ESU Innovation Center at 556 Independence Road, East Stroudsburg.

Following Warrick’s presentation, she will serve as the keynote speaker at ESU’s student business plan competition awards reception from 5 to 7:30 p.m. in the Innovation Center.

Warrick’s book, “Creating Business Plans that Actually Get Financed,” is a handbook for raising capital and understanding exactly what banks and investors want to know before making a commitment.

In addition, Warrick is in the process of creating the One Billion Movement. The goal of the movement is to help 1,000-plus small businesses throughout the United States receive $1 billion in financing. The movement will launch with extensive resources, including how to pitch your business, where to pitch your business and who is actively investing.
